- SoftwMar 14, 2024 · 2 years agoWell, predicting the future price of Bitcoin is like trying to predict the weather - it's not an exact science. However, there are some indicators that can give you a better idea of where the price might be heading. One popular indicator is the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D), which helps identify potential trends and reversals. Another useful tool is the Relative Strength Index (RSI), which measures the speed and change of price movements. Keep in mind that these indicators are just tools and should be used alongside other analysis methods.

- Locklear HendrixJan 27, 2021 · 5 years agoWhen it comes to predicting the future price of Bitcoin, there are no guarantees. However, there are some factors that can influence its price. One important factor is market demand, which can be influenced by factors such as global economic conditions, government regulations, and investor sentiment. Another factor to consider is the overall adoption and acceptance of Bitcoin as a mainstream currency. Additionally, keeping an eye on major news events and developments in the cryptocurrency industry can provide insights into potential price movements. Remember, though, that the cryptocurrency market is highly speculative and can be subject to sudden and significant price fluctuations.
